Description: Joe Betzwieser has heard the sound of black holes merging β which happened 1.3 billion years ago when the Earth contained only simple multicellular life β and you can hear it, too, on this podcast. A major prediction of Albert Einsteinβs 1915 theory of relativity was confirmed over a century later through cutting-edge technology. The Nobel Prize in Physics was awarded to researchers at Louisiana State University who developed the Laser Interferometer Gravitational-Wave Observatory, known as LIGO.
